Foundation wall pouring services involve the process of constructing or reinforcing the concrete walls that support a building’s foundation. This work typically starts with preparing the site, setting up formwork, and then pouring freshly mixed concrete into molds to form sturdy, load-bearing walls. Properly poured foundation walls are essential for ensuring the stability and durability of a property, providing a solid base that can withstand the weight of the entire structure above. Experienced local contractors use precise techniques to ensure the walls are level, properly reinforced, and capable of lasting for many years without issues.

This service helps address common foundation problems such as cracking, shifting, or settling that can compromise the safety and integrity of a property. When foundation walls are damaged or weak, they may lead to uneven floors, cracked walls, or doors and windows that don’t operate properly. Pouring new or reinforced foundation walls can help prevent these issues by restoring structural stability. It’s often recommended during new construction, major renovations, or when existing foundations show signs of deterioration, helping homeowners maintain a safe and stable living environment.

Foundation wall pouring is frequently used for residential properties, including single-family homes, townhouses, and multi-family buildings. It is also a common service for commercial properties, such as retail stores, warehouses, and office buildings. Properties built on challenging soil conditions or in areas prone to shifting may require reinforced or specially designed foundation walls. The overview below groups typical Foundation Wall Pouring proj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repair Jobs - Typical costs for minor foundation wall repairs range from $250 to $600. Many routine patching or sealing projects fall within this range, though prices can vary based on wall size and damage extent.

Standard Wall Pouring - For standard foundation wall pouring, local contractors often charge between $4,000 and $8,000. Most projects of this type land in the middle of this range, with fewer jobs reaching higher costs for additional complexity.

Full Foundation Wall Replacement - Complete replacement of foundation walls can cost from $15,000 to $30,000 or more, depending on size and scope. Larger, more complex projects tend to push costs into the higher end of this spectrum.

Large or Complex Projects - Extensive foundation work, such as reinforced or custom pours, can exceed $50,000. These projects are less common and typically involve specialized requirements or significant structural considerations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in pouring a foundation wall? Local contractors typically prepare the site, set formwork, and pour concrete to create a sturdy foundation wall that supports the structure.

How do professionals ensure the quality of a foundation wall pour? Service providers use proper form setup, concrete mixing techniques, and curing practices to achieve durable and level foundation walls.

What materials are used for pouring foundation walls? Most foundation walls are made from concrete, often reinforced with steel rebar for added strength and stability.

Are there different types of foundation wall pours? Yes, contractors may perform full basement walls, crawl space walls, or retaining walls, depending on the project requirements.

What preparations are needed before pouring a foundation wall? Local pros typically clear the site, set formwork, and ensure proper drainage and reinforcement are in place before the pour begins.
